How to Pin Apps to Taskbar and Unpin Apps from File ExplorerĪll of the items that you can pin or unpin from the Start menu and taskbar always have a place where they are stored on the operating system and that place, known as a file path, can be found from the File Explorer. If you have a tile pinned to the Start menu and would like to pin it to the taskbar, you can right-click on the tile and then hover the mouse over the “More” option and then select the “Pin to taskbar” option from the secondary menu. Just right-click on the one you want to go and then select the “Unpin from Start” option. There are some things you can’t always do from individual tiles, but unpinning them is a universal thing that is possible to do from all the tiles you can see from the menu. You can also venture into the Start menu and click on tiles to unpin them as well. If you ever want to unpin one of the applications that are already pinned to the taskbar by default, you can by right-clicking on the icon itself and then selecting the “Unpin from taskbar” option from the menu.
